Key Duties and Responsibilities:  

·       
Support
the PSO in ensuring proper and timely completion of all procurement documents
and that they have sufficient and accurate supporting documentation.

·       
Support
the PSO and other staff in the collection of quotations based on WCH
procurement proceedure.

·       
Support
staff in the completion of Purchase requests ensuring that these are correctly
described and coded and in compliance with WCH and donor policies and
procedures;

·       
Source
from surrounding NGO active vendors, select and maintain an updated database of
relevant vendors such as car rental, fuel, internet service, etc.

·       
Ensure
that each undertaken procurement is fully documented, in compliance with WCH/Donor
requirements and documents are appropriately filed and safeguarded;

·       
Ensure
appropriate and timely documentation of distribution of goods to beneficiaries
as per project plans ensuring distribution lists, way bill and final receipt
confirmations are in place for each delivery.

Office
Administration;

·       
Ensure
office supplies are always restored when deplated and pertake in the
procurement of supplies.

·       
Ensure
timely replenishment of office supplies, utilities (stationary, filing systems,
photocopier, furniture, water, electricity, etc.)

·       
Ensure
office premises, accommodation are managed, maintained and meet assessed
required security standards, including medical kit and fire extinguishers;

·       
Ensure
visitors are provided with welcome package and ensure the required forms are on
file

·       
Support
PSO in arranging for accommodation bookings and transportation of goods;

Fleet and vehicles
movement;

·       
Assist
PSO in organising and maintaining the vehicle and motorbike movements as per
team needs.

·       
With the
guidance of the PSO, review vehicle and motorbike logbooks on a weekly basis to
ensure completeness and accuracy. Produce a complete monthly fleet report using
the provided templates, scan completed and signed logsheets fuel and
maintenance receipts and send to PSO for review.

·       
Assist
PSO in monitoring the use of vehicles and motorbikes (consumption and mileage,
damages, administrative documents), consolidate, analyze and report the data
for each vehicle/motorbike and submit monthly report to the county office.

·       
Ensure
timely top-ups of fuel cards.

·       
Maintain
proper rental records/agreements and verify that the rental vehicles and taxi
companies comply with WCH regulations and needs.

·       
Report
all car incident to the project coordinator and prepare the relevant reports.

Stock Management;

·       
Ensure
proper recording of all stock in and out of the field store with proper
segregation of duties.

·       
Manage
all fully authorised and approved stock documentation; (Stock requests, Good
received Notes, Stock card etc)

·       
Provide
an end of month stock report using the WCH stock report templates.
